query and quarks

 what irks me most is the mundane
day after day of the ole same thing

we wake to work,with worry and bills
just trying to make it,but struggling still

it's so easy for living to lose it appeal
no zest for new quests, total lack of zeal

BUT i could never get accustomed to
NOT discovering something new

that moment of excited thrill
senses alert with a lively feel

it is built into our anatomy
endorphines released by curiosity

inquisitive by design,mavens of questioning
see.. man(kind) seeks the knowledge of things

how they work,what makes them tick
to dissect,to solve, or build brick by brick

slueth the world,and our place in it
we are conquistadors of analysis

pretty cool huh? we are born a spy!!
it's no wonder a kid;s most used word is WHY?

anyone who has kids know exactly what i mean
they'll ask fifty million questions about one thing :)lol

even before they can talk they are off exploring
i swear toddlers get into the most peculiar things

but most adults has lost that spark it seems
as they stagnate between reality and dreams

listlessly lurking in limbo of the mundane
the bane existence of an unchallenged brain

life was meant to be grabbed by the horns
wild,untamed,carefree... never conform!

find what lights your fire,and fuel it with butane
and let curiousity continuously fan your flames
Written by poeticDesire
